What a suspension upgrade can do
Below are the common ways a suspension upgrade can change how a car behaves, from everyday driving to spirited cornering.
- Sharper steering response and reduced body roll in corners
- Improved tire contact with the road during braking and steering inputs
- Adjustable ride height for clearance, stance, or aero goals
- Better load-carrying capacity and trailer/towing stability
- More consistent ride quality over rough surfaces and speed bumps
- Customizable damping characteristics for a sportier or more comfort-oriented feel
Taken together, these benefits can translate into more confident driving, especially on twisty roads, on rough urban pavement, or when carrying gear.
Common types of suspension upgrades
Different upgrades target different symptoms; here are the main categories and what they do. This helps you match the upgrade to your vehicle, budget, and goals.
- Coilover systems (adjustable springs and dampers) for height and damping control
- Progressive or performance springs paired with matched shocks
- Heavy-duty or adjustable shocks/struts for tuning damping across conditions
- Anti-roll bars (stabilizer bars) to reduce body roll independently of spring rates
- Air suspension and adaptive height systems for wide ride-height range and ride control
- Upgraded bushings, control arms, and other link components to restore precise geometry
- Camber kits and alignment upgrades to optimize tire contact and handling
Choosing the right type depends on your vehicle and goals. Coilovers are common in enthusiast builds for broad adjustability; air suspension offers vast height and comfort range but adds complexity and cost.
Coilovers and adjustable dampers
Coilovers combine springs and dampers into a single unit, often with adjustable ride height and damping. They offer wide tuning options and are popular for track days or aggressive street setups, but can be pricier and require careful installation and alignment.
Traditional springs, shocks and struts
High-quality springs paired with compatible shocks/struts can improve handling and ride stability without the complexity or expense of full coilover systems. They’re typically easier to install and better suited to daily driving with moderate performance gains.
Air suspension and adaptive systems
Air-based systems use air springs and pumps to vary ride height and stiffness on demand. They provide exceptional versatility for changing loads and terrain, but require professional installation, ongoing maintenance, and attention to tires and alignment to avoid uneven wear.
Who benefits most
Not everyone needs or should pursue a suspension upgrade. Here are common use cases where upgrading tends to pay off.
- Enthusiasts and track-day participants seeking precise handling and reduced body roll
- Daily drivers who regularly traverse poor roads or speed bumps and want more controlled ride quality
- Owners who frequently tow trailers or carry heavy loads and want steadier stability
- Off-road or overland users needing extra ground clearance and improved wheel travel
- Owners with aging suspension components looking to restore factory-level performance
For casual commuters who are satisfied with stock ride and stability, the benefits may be modest relative to the cost and potential downsides, such as stiffer ride or higher maintenance needs.
Costs, tradeoffs and risks
Upgrading suspension involves more than the price tag of parts. Here’s what to expect in terms of cost and potential drawbacks.
- Cost and installation: Part kits range from a few hundred dollars per axle to several thousand for premium coilovers or air systems; installation adds labor, typically several hundred to a couple thousand dollars depending on vehicle and shop.
- Ride quality vs performance: Firming up the suspension generally improves handling but can reduce comfort on rough roads or daily commutes.
- Tire wear and alignment: Changes in geometry can affect tire wear; a proper alignment and ongoing tire management are essential.
- Warranty and resale: Some upgrades may affect factory warranties or resale considerations; verify coverage with the dealer or manufacturer and be transparent with buyers about modifications.
- Maintenance and reliability: More complex systems (especially air suspension and adaptive dampers) can demand more maintenance and have components with finite service life.
Weighing these factors helps determine whether the perceived benefits justify the total ownership cost and potential reliability tradeoffs.
How to decide if it’s worth it
Use a structured approach to decide whether a suspension upgrade aligns with your goals, budget, and vehicle constraints. The following steps can help guide a practical decision.
- Define your driving goals: daily comfort, weekend canyon runs, track performance, or off-road capability
- Set a realistic budget that includes parts, installation, alignment, and potential maintenance
- Research options and seek test drives or demos from shops to understand the feel you want
- Assess compatibility with tires, wheels, and existing components to avoid clearance or geometry issues
- Plan for a professional alignment and consider warranty implications with the installer
In addition, consider the total cost of ownership over several years rather than focusing only on upfront price.
Step 1: Define your driving goals
Clarify whether you prioritize daily comfort, spirited driving, load stability, or off-road capability. This shapes whether you lean toward adjustable coilovers, air suspension, or simpler spring/shock upgrades.
Step 2: Budget realistically and plan for total cost of ownership
Include parts, installation, alignment, maintenance, and any potential tire changes. A well-planned budget helps prevent disappointing tradeoffs later.

How much does a suspension upgrade cost?
Typical parts budgets are included below, but a light daily driver refresh may start around $800.00 to $1,500.00 for shocks and springs, while adjustable coilovers for performance use may range from $1,200.00 to $4,000.00+, and full 4x4 touring kits can range from $1,800.00 to $4,500.00+ depending on load rating.
Can struts last 150,000 miles?
As a general guideline: - Shock absorbers/struts: 50,000 to 100,000 miles. - Control arms: 90,000 to 100,000 miles. - Ball joints: 70,000 to 150,000 miles.
